6 Who Is Bobby Flay's Ex-Wife?

Bobby Flay has been married three times. He was first married to Debra Ponzek, another chef, to who he got engaged after just a few weeks of knowing. Their relationship was quick and lasted only two years. Following this, Bobby got married and had a daughter with Kate Connelly, who cohosted Robin Leach Talking Food on the Food Network. A few years after their divorce, Bobby met and married Stephanie March.

Stephanie is an actor best known for her role in Law & Order: Special Victims Unit. While they were happy for a time, their ten-year marriage came to a dramatic end in 2015. According to Page Six, Stephanie alleged that Bobby cheated on her with his assistant as well as Mad Men star January Jones. On top of this, the two constantly had arguments about him not being present at important parts of her life and battled over various financial issues.

4 Who Is Sal Governale?

Sal Governale is known for being offensive. In fact, he may just be the most offensive staffer on The Howard Stern Show. As Howard often says, Sal tends to get away with it because he's "too stupid" to realize that he's saying or doing the wrong thing. This kind of makes him likable. But mostly fans just adore hearing about the outlandish and inappropriate things he does and says.

Hired initially to make phony phone calls with Richard Christy, Sal's role on The Howard Stern Show has grown over the past two decades. He had taken on both writing and producing roles on the show and had therefore earned a pretty decent salary.
